#07cf92 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07cf92 is composed of 2.7% red, 81.2%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.5%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 161.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 42%. #07cf92 color hex could be obtained by blending #0effff with #009f25.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#07cf92 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#07cf92 has RGB values of R:7, G:207,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 511890.

Hex triplet 07cf92 #07cf92
RGB Decimal 7, 207, 146 rgb(7,207,146)
RGB Percent 2.7, 81.2, 57.3 rgb(2.7%,81.2%,57.3%)
CMYK 97, 0, 29, 19
HSL 161.7°, 93.5, 42 hsl(161.7,93.5%,42%)
HSV (or HSB) 161.7°, 96.6, 81.2
Web Safe 00cc99 #00cc99
CIE-LAB 74.025, -56.993, 18.525
XYZ 27.586, 46.743, 34.761
xyY 0.253, 0.428, 46.743
CIE-LCH 74.025, 59.928, 161.994
CIE-LUV 74.025, -62.912, 35.3
Hunter-Lab 68.369, -47.622, 17.713
Binary 00000111, 11001111, 10010010

Shades and Tints of #07cf92

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01110c is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#07cf92

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6c6b is the less saturated color, while #07cf92 is the most saturated one.
